Assigning an IP address
To establish communication with the TCP/IP network, enabling 
TCP/IP printing and Web browser management, an IP address must 
be assigned to your AXIS 540/640.
Before you start
System privileges
You need root privileges on your UNIX system, or administrator 
privileges on a Windows NT server to set the IP address using RARP, 
BOOTP or DHCP.
Ethernet address
You need to know the Ethernet address of your AXIS 540+/542+ to 
perform the installation. The Ethernet address is based upon the serial 
number of your AXIS 540+/542+. This means, for example, that an 
AXIS 540+/542+ with the serial number of 00408C100086, will have 
the corresponding Ethernet address of 00 40 8C 10 00 86. The serial 
number is located on the bottom label of the unit.
Node address
In Token Ring networks the node address is either the serial number 
found on the underside label of the AXIS 640/642 or a Locally 
Administrated Address
IP address
Unless you are downloading the IP address using DHCP, you must 
obtain an unused IP address from your network administrator.
